Despite being marketed as a safer alternative to cigarettes , electronic nicotine delivery systems present a series of risks . While often perceived as benign , the long-term consequences of inhaling aerosols are still not fully understood. Current evidence suggests potential links to respiratory problems and heart disease. Furthermore, the enticing aromas frequently found in vape pens are particularly tempting to young people , leading to a rise in nicotine dependence and a probable route to traditional cigarettes . The truth is that vaping isn't harmless and requires serious examination before use .

Nicotine Dependency in the Present Era of E-cigs
The rise of vaping has introduced a new layer of complexity to nicotine habit. While often marketed as a safer to conventional cigarettes, these devices still deliver significant doses of nicotine, a highly addictive substance. Many individuals are initially drawn to the flavors and perceived ease of vaping, often lacking awareness the potential for sustained nicotine addiction . This is particularly troubling for new generations who may be particularly susceptible to its attraction and the subsequent challenges of breaking free from the grip of nicotine.
E-Cigarette Flavors: What's Actually in It?
Ever questioned what creates those enticing vape aromas? Typically, it’s a complex combination of food-grade flavorings, food glycol, and vegetable glycerin. While many are organically derived, some man-made additives are also utilized. Recent research have pointed out concerns about the possible health consequences of inhaling some of these chemicals, especially diacetyl, which has been connected to a serious lung ailment. Consequently, it’s important to stay informed about what’s inside your vape system and the potential risks involved.
